Transaction 620833001459363478e4616c47ace16e0fe11a8cf59652930ce4fa0fea4412fc

2 Input
2 Outputs
  • 620833001459363478e4616c47ace16e0fe11a8cf59652930ce4fa0fea4412fc:0
  • value  27888523
    address  1NDj3pD5AiTp7wpQEPXVBKyJWzk6WXDWBm
  • 620833001459363478e4616c47ace16e0fe11a8cf59652930ce4fa0fea4412fc:1
  • value  1847827
    address  3NHcWafgcwzsPaGLmvrojznz4Gn6jijhuD